Proximity sensors, a critical component in modern technology, consist of a transmitting and receiving device. The transmitting device emits a signal, while the receiving device captures the reflected signal. These sensors can utilize either infrared beams or ultrasonic sound, depending on the application and environmental conditions.
Understanding Proximity Sensors
Proximity sensors are used in a variety of applications, from mobile phone displays to industrial automation. Their primary function is to detect the presence of an object without physical contact, making them ideal for use in environments where touch can be a hindrance.
Common Applications of Proximity Sensors
One of the primary uses of proximity sensors is in mobile phones, where they help prevent accidental activation of the phone display during a call, thus preserving battery life and ensuring uninterrupted communication. In the realm of robotics, these sensors serve as important obstacle or object detection devices, enabling robots to navigate their environments safely and efficiently.
In modern autonomous vehicles, proximity sensors play a crucial role in driver assistance systems and collision avoidance mechanisms. These sensors provide vital information to the car's control systems, helping to ensure the safety of passengers and other road users. Additionally, they are utilized in industrial settings for object counting and monitoring, making them essential in various manufacturing and maintenance processes.
Challenges Faced by Proximity Sensors
Despite their numerous applications, proximity sensors face several challenges. One major issue is the variations in environmental conditions, which can affect the accuracy and reliability of these sensors. Factors such as weather, temperature, and other external influences can lead to signal degradation and misinterpretation of data.
Another significant challenge is the complexity of the signal processing required to accurately interpret the reflected signals. The algorithms used to process these signals must be robust and error-resistant to ensure consistent performance. This complexity can increase the development and maintenance costs of proximity sensor systems.
The size and power consumption of proximity sensors are also important considerations. Smaller sensors with lower power requirements are desirable for portable devices, but they must not compromise on performance. Finding the right balance in these specifications can be a challenge for designers and engineers.
